Design Tips for Your Traditional Kids Room
Start with the Foundation
Begin your traditional kids room with key furniture pieces that embody the style. Choose quality items with clean lines that will anchor the space and set the tone for all other design decisions.
Layer Textures Thoughtfully
Add visual interest through varied textures that complement the traditional aesthetic. Mix materials like wood, metal, fabric, and natural fibers to create depth while maintaining cohesion.
Perfect Your Lighting
Select lighting fixtures that serve both functional and decorative purposes. Layer ambient, task, and accent lighting to create flexibility and atmosphere throughout the day.
Curate Your Accessories
Choose accessories that reinforce the traditional style without creating clutter. Each piece should contribute to the overall aesthetic while adding personality and warmth.
Consider the Flow
Arrange furniture to create natural pathways and functional zones. The layout should support how you use the space daily while maintaining the visual balance characteristic of traditional design.
